mysql数据库区分大小写(有时数据库表明明存在,但是代码中始终抛出table ××× doesnt exist异常)

时间:2021-12-02 00:54:13

数据库配置中对大小写进行了区分,解决如下

找到mysql的配置文件,如my.ini或者my.cnf,(不同系统有一定不同,我的是deepin系统,修改配置文件/etc/mysql/mysql.conf.d/mysqld.cnf)增加如下配置

 

lower_case_table_names=1即可解决

说明:值为1时,不区分大小写,值为0时区分大小写